Fixed it. In the script "countglyphs.php" make the following changes:

Line 21: Markup('glyphs', '<{$var}',
Line 24: Markup('words', '<{$var}',

You will notice the angle brackets in your version are reversed. I
have posted this correction to the cookbook. Download it again.
